Crusher Baseball, AC Services get big AA wins

Results from Monday's little league action at the Minden Recreation Complex.

AA

Crusher Baseball 11, Tigers 0

Ethan Latour doubled and homered and Jacob Powell homered to lead Crusher Baseball. C.J. Watts and Kendall Flournoy both doubled and tripled and Jake Wilkins and Carter Barnett both had two hits. Kaden Randle and Xavier Bucknor both singled.
